A Comprehensive Guide to Window Refurbishment: Enhancing Aesthetics and Energy Efficiency
Window refurbishment is a significantly popular choice for property owners who wish to rejuvenate their home while preserving its historical integrity. As buildings age, their windows can end up being drafty, worn, and less energy-efficient. Instead of changing these windows totally, refurbishment permits homeowners to update and restore windows while protecting their initial appeal. This useful article will explore the value of window refurbishment, the processes included, and the various benefits it can supply.
Why Choose Window Refurbishment?
Window refurbishment offers a number of advantages over complete replacement, making it an attractive choice for many house owners. Below are some reasons that highlight the significance of window refurbishment:

Cost-Effectiveness: Refurbishing existing windows is often cheaper than installing new ones, specifically for historical residential or commercial properties.

Conservation of Character: Many older homes have unique architectural features that modern-day windows do not have. Refurbishment assists in preserving the structure's original character.

Energy Efficiency Improvements: Refurbished windows can be fitted with modern-day glazing techniques that boost their energy efficiency, lowering heating and cooling expenses.

Environmental Impact: Refurbishing windows is more sustainable than replacement, resulting in less waste and resource usage.
The Refurbishment Process
The window refurbishment procedure can vary depending upon the condition of the windows and the specific objectives of the property owner. Below is a summary of the common actions included in refurbishing windows:

Assessment and Evaluation
Inspect the condition of the windows.Determine any structural or aesthetic issues, such as rot, decay, or peeling paint.
Elimination
Thoroughly eliminate the window from its frame, taking care not to harm surrounding products.
Repair
Resolve any damage, which may include changing rotten wood, fixing joints, and fixing broken sash window repair glass.
Re-glazing
Remove old putty and change it with new material to guarantee a tight seal around the glass panes.
Painting or Staining
Revitalize the window's appearance with a coat of paint or stain, using weather-resistant materials for long lasting protection.
Weatherproofing
Set up weatherstripping and other seals to improve thermal performance and prevent drafts.
Reinstallation
Reinstall the refurbished window, ensuring it fits comfortably into the frame.
Last Inspection

FAQs About Window RefurbishmentQ1: How long does the window refurbishment procedure take?
The period differs based upon the variety of windows and their condition. Usually, refurbishment can take numerous hours to a few days.
Q2: Can any window type be reconditioned?
Many wooden and some metal windows can be reconditioned. However, significantly damaged or non-historical windows might necessitate replacement.
Q3: Is window refurbishment a DIY job?
While some property owners might choose to take on minor repairs themselves, professional assistance is frequently recommended for more significant repairs to make sure correct methods and products are utilized.
Q4: How much does window refurbishment cost?
Expenses can vary extensively based upon aspects such as the level of damage, window type, and local labor rates. On average, homeowners can anticipate to pay between ₤ 100 to ₤ 500 per window.
